Key Specifications for Buying an Engine
Recognizing important details is vital for individuals in the market for a car engine, as these factors greatly influence efficiency and performance. Primary factors to keep in mind include engine displacement, which impacts overall power, and the amount of cylinders, affecting smoothness and acceleration. The arrangement—such as inline, flat, or V—can also dictate overall design and fit within the vehicle.
Moreover, fuel type plays an important role, with choices that include gasoline, diesel, or alternative fuels. Horsepower and torque figures offer a glimpse into the engine's performance, while the compression ratio may reflect fuel efficiency and performance potential.
Finally, recognizing engine weight is essential for maintaining the in-depth article vehicle's balance and performance. By prioritizing these key specifications, buyers can make informed decisions that suit their driving demands and vehicle specifications, which ultimately elevates their time behind the wheel.
How to Assess Car Engine Condition
What is the best way to evaluate the condition of a car engine? A thorough examination is essential. Start by checking the engine's exterior for indications of leaks, deterioration, or damage. Afterward, examine the oil dipstick; clear, amber-colored oil suggests proper maintenance, while murky or dirty oil could indicate poor upkeep. Monitoring engine noises during ignition can expose concerns; strange sounds or an uneven idle could indicate issues.
Additionally, evaluating the engine's elements, such as belts and hoses for wear, is crucial. A mechanical compression test can provide insight into internal health, identifying potential cylinder-related concerns. As a final step, going through upkeep documentation offers a clear picture of the engine's history, including past repair work and regular servicing. By adhering to these guidelines, one can gain a thorough understanding of the engine's state, helping to make an informed decision before a purchase.

What Tools Do You Need for Engine Installation?
To install an engine, the following tools are typically required: a socket set, a set of wrenches, a torque wrench, a quality engine hoist, jack stands, and various screwdrivers. Appropriate protective equipment, including safety gloves and protective goggles, is equally important.

What Warranties Are Generally Available for Car Engines?
Commonly, automotive engine warranties range from one to three years, providing coverage for defects in materials and workmanship. Supplemental extended warranties may be obtainable, offering extra protection for specific components or performance-related concerns.
What Is the Safe Way to Ship a Car Engine?
To ship a car engine safely, place it carefully in a solid crate, add adequate cushioning, attach a fragile label, and opt for a trustworthy shipping provider skilled in moving heavy machinery to ensure safe and reliable transport.
